Top 5 Play Pass Games on iOS in Uruguay Q2 2022
Discover the performance of the top 5 Play Pass games on iOS in Uruguay during Q2 2022, including weekly downloads, revenue, and active user trends.
In the second quarter of 2022, the top 5 Play Pass games on iOS in Uruguay showed varied performance in terms of weekly downloads, revenue, and active users. Here’s a breakdown based on data from Sensor Tower.
Nonogram.com - Number Games experienced a fluctuating trend in weekly downloads, starting at 36 and peaking at 248 in early June. Weekly revenue saw minor increments, reaching up to $7 in early June. Active users increased steadily from 805 to a high of 1246 in mid-June before a slight decline to 1068 by the end of the quarter.
Sudoku.com - Number Games maintained consistent performance with weekly downloads ranging from 81 to 210, peaking towards the end of the quarter. Revenue showed a notable spike, reaching $16 in early June. Active users grew from 1944 to 2824, reflecting a steady increase throughout the quarter.
Pixel Art - Color by Number had stable weekly downloads, fluctuating between 103 and 205, with a peak in mid-June. Revenue varied, peaking at $61 in early May. Active users showed a slight decline, starting at 1066 and ending at 761 by the end of June.
Jigsaw Puzzles - Puzzle Games saw modest weekly downloads, peaking at 273 in late April. Revenue remained negligible until a small increment to $13 at the end of June. Active users peaked at 438 in early May but decreased to 254 by the end of the quarter.
Disney Coloring World had relatively low weekly downloads, peaking at 73 in mid-April. Revenue showed a steady increase, reaching $83 in early May. Active users fluctuated, peaking at 114 in mid-June before settling at 96 by the end of June.
